Founders of YANIS
Zaruhi Sahakyan
 |
| Zaruhi was born in Yerevan, Armenia. She graduated from the Economics Department of Yerevan State University (YSU)
with diploma of academic excellence in 1999 and in the same year was admitted to the Ph.D program at YSU. During her undergraduate
studies Zaruhi was the vice president of AIESEC, an international student organization for students in economics and management,
which operates in more than 700 universities worldwide. In 2000 she was awarded Edmund Muskie Freedom Support Act Graduate Fellowship
for continuing her studies in the USA. In 2001 May graduated from Yale University with a M.A. in International and Development Economics.
Participated and facilitated many conferences and seminars on leadership development, mediation and conflict resolution in the US and Europe.
Zaruhi Sahakyan is one of YANIS initiators. Currently she works as a research assistant at the Economics Department and is the treasurer of YANIS.
Her dream is to see YANIS branches in every major US university. |
